As the automotive industry continues to evolve, several key trends are expected to shape the market in 2025.

Electric vehicles are forecasted to gain considerable traction, driven by government regulations, declining battery costs, and growing consumer demand.

Autonomous driving technology is also expected to advance, with several manufacturers investing heavily in research and development.

By 2025, semi-autonomous vehicles are anticipated to be more prevalent on roads, setting the stage for fully autonomous vehicles in the future.

These trends will greatly impact the industry, driving innovation and changing consumer behavior.

Dealerships will need to adapt, offering new products and services to remain competitive.

The Rise of Personalized Online Car Shopping Experiences

How will car dealerships cater to the developing expectations of tech-savvy consumers? The answer lies in creating personalized online car shopping experiences.

Virtual showrooms are becoming increasingly popular, allowing customers to browse and examine vehicles from the comfort of their own homes. To take it a step further, dealerships are incorporating AI-powered tools that provide customized recommendations based on individual preferences and needs.

This not only enhances the customer experience but also helps dealerships build trust and loyalty with potential buyers. By offering personalized online experiences, dealerships can stay ahead of the competition and attract a new wave of tech-savvy customers who value convenience, flexibility, and customization.

This shift towards personalized online experiences is set to revolutionize the car buying process.

The Impact of Emerging Technologies on Car Buying and Ownership

As the automotive industry continues to evolve, emerging technologies are altering the car buying and ownership experience in significant ways.

Virtual reality, for instance, is being employed by dealerships to create immersive, interactive test drives that simulate real-world driving experiences. This innovative approach allows customers to investigate various models and features remotely, streamlining the decision-making process.

Autonomous vehicles are also reshaping the industry environment, promising enhanced safety and convenience. As autonomous technology advances, customers can expect vehicles that can traverse roads independently, reducing the need for human intervention.
